Renamed BAppServerLink to AppServerLink, BPortLink to PortLink, LinkMsgReader

to LinkReceiver, LinkMsgSender to LinkSender, and put everything into the
BPrivate namespace.
Made AppServerLink a cheap object - it will use the applications receiver/sender
and not create its own buffers.
Fixed broken communication stuff here and there (mostly Font.cpp).
Put the newly introduced set|get_system_colors() into the BPrivate namespace -
please don't introduce private functions into the public namespace!!!
Also fixed their broken communication use, as Darkwyrm obviously forgot about
it again: the sequence Flush(); GetNextMessage() without error checking is
purely wrong and can make the app hang and/or crash! :-)
Other minor cleanup.
The input_server used some test mode with the haiku build target which is
probably wrong.
Hopefully I did not forget anything this time.
